BJ MASKIN & MEK AS is registered as a limited company in Indre Østfold, Østfold with organisation number 924900784. The business is classified under site preparation (NACE 43.120). The company was incorporated in 2020. Registered share capital is NOK 30,000, divided into 30 shares. The company's stated purpose is: “Maskinentreprenørvirksomhet, mekaniske arbeider og reparasjoner, samt annen virksomhet som naturlig faller inn under dette.”. The most recent filed accounts, for the 2024 financial year, show NOK 3.9m in revenue and NOK 1.4m in operating profit.
